Thalidomide induces limb defects by preventing angiogenic outgrowth during early limb formation
Thalidomide is a potent teratogen that induces a range of birth defects, most commonly of the developing limbs. The mechanisms underpinning the teratogenic effects of thalidomide are unclear.
